(Full video here) Leaving the rat race is all about working for the systems of money to allowing the systems of money to work for you. "E" - Employee | Work under another organizations organization or business system 1.a) Working for money i) for survival ii) for how to get to "C" or "O" 1.b) Working for knowledge (on how to get to "C" or "O") 2.a) Conflict of interest (on how to get to "C" or "O") 2.b) No conflict of interest (on how to get to "C" or "O") "C" - Consultant | Solve specific problems 1.) You You manually do all the work for your clients 2.) Scale a) Increase knowledge of the formula you give to their clients to get them where they need to go; offer it in an online consultancy which allow you to continue the business without being as physically present b) Enter a more scarce and highly regulated offering and increase your ticket size and consulting fees (high ticket price and % based) "O" - Owner | Own a portion of a company as an asset whereby you get revenues without any manual work 1. Build your own by scaling a consultancy into one 2a) Buy your own i) By investing your own money to purchase equity (yield producing/revenue-generating) ii) By investing other people's money (as a capitalist) iii) By purchasing franchises Generally, you work for a system mostly as an exclusive employee. If your consultancy or service isn't scaled, consultants suffer the same way. To allow systems to work for you, scale your consultancy as described, or become an owner of more business assets by building some of buying some. It is possible to be multiple at the same time. I.e., many employees have no conflict of interest in their pursuits. Conversely, some people are happy with not scaling their consultancy, and they own other assets by buying other companies. Personally, I am progressing from working for a system to creating and being the system, to getting the system to work for you. Weekly, reflect: Where am I now? Where am I headed? Is this my goal?
